TPM 基本服务
目的
受信任的平台模块 (TPM) 基本服务 (TBS) 功能可集中跨应用程序进行 TPM 访问。
TBS 功能在 Windows Server 2008、Windows Vista 或较新的作系统中作为系统服务运行。 它以通过远程过程调用(RPC)公开的 API 提供服务。 TBS 功能使用通过调用应用程序来协作安排 TPM 访问所指定的优先级。
注意
TPM 可用于密钥存储作。 但是,建议开发人员对这些方案改用 密钥存储 API。 密钥存储 API 提供创建、签名或加密以及持久保存加密密钥的功能,它们比这些目标方案的 TBS 更高级别且更易于使用。
开发人员受众
TBS 适用于基于 Windows作系统的应用程序开发人员使用。 开发人员应熟悉 C 和 C++ 编程语言以及 Microsoft Windows 编程环境。
运行时要求
TBS 功能至少需要 Windows Server 2008 或 Windows Vista作系统。 有关特定编程元素的运行时要求的信息,请参阅该元素的参考页的“要求”部分。
在本部分中
主题 | 描述 |
---|---|
关于 TBs |
TBS 功能的关键概念和高级视图。 |
使用 TBS |
用于使用 TBS API 的 TBS 进程和过程。 |
TBS 参考 |
有关 TBS 函数、结构和返回代码的文档。 |